1 | <samba:parameter name="force printername"
|
---|
2 | context="S"
|
---|
3 | type="boolean"
|
---|
4 | print="1"
|
---|
5 | xmlns:samba="http://www.samba.org/samba/DTD/samba-doc">
|
---|
6 | <description>
|
---|
7 | <para>When printing from Windows NT (or later),
|
---|
8 | each printer in <filename>smb.conf</filename> has two
|
---|
9 | associated names which can be used by the client. The first
|
---|
10 | is the sharename (or shortname) defined in smb.conf. This
|
---|
11 | is the only printername available for use by Windows 9x clients.
|
---|
12 | The second name associated with a printer can be seen when
|
---|
13 | browsing to the "Printers" (or "Printers and Faxes") folder
|
---|
14 | on the Samba server. This is referred to simply as the printername
|
---|
15 | (not to be confused with the <parameter>printer name</parameter> option).
|
---|
16 | </para>
|
---|
17 |
|
---|
18 | <para>When assigning a new driver to a printer on a remote
|
---|
19 | Windows compatible print server such as Samba, the Windows client
|
---|
20 | will rename the printer to match the driver name just uploaded.
|
---|
21 | This can result in confusion for users when multiple
|
---|
22 | printers are bound to the same driver. To prevent Samba from
|
---|
23 | allowing the printer's printername to differ from the sharename
|
---|
24 | defined in smb.conf, set <parameter>force printername = yes</parameter>.
|
---|
25 | </para>
|
---|
26 |
|
---|
27 | <para>Be aware that enabling this parameter may affect migrating
|
---|
28 | printers from a Windows server to Samba since Windows has no way to
|
---|
29 | force the sharename and printername to match.</para>
|
---|
30 |
|
---|
31 | <para>It is recommended that this parameter's value not be changed
|
---|
32 | once the printer is in use by clients as this could cause a user
|
---|
33 | not be able to delete printer connections from their local Printers
|
---|
34 | folder.</para>
|
---|
35 |
|
---|
36 | </description>
|
---|
37 |
|
---|
38 | <value type="default">no</value>
|
---|
39 | </samba:parameter>
